|
JavaTM 2 Platform Std. Ed. v1. 4.0 |
||||||||||
ÀüÀÇ Å¬·¡½º ´ÙÀ½ÀÇ Å¬·¡½º | ÇÁ·¹ÀÓ ÀÖ¾î ÇÁ·¹ÀÓ ¾øÀ½ | ||||||||||
°³¿ä: »óÀÚ | Çʵå | constructor | ¸Þ¼Òµå | »ó¼¼: Çʵå | constructor | ¸Þ¼Òµå |
java.lang.Object | +--java.text.DecimalFormatSymbols
ÀÌ Å¬·¡½º´Â ¼öÄ¡¸¦ Æ÷¸Ë ÇÒ °æ¿ì¿¡ DecimalFormat
·Î ÇÊ¿äÇÑ ±âÈ£ ¼¼Æ® (¼Ò¼öÁ¡, ±×·ìÈ ´Ü¶ô ij¸¯Å͵î)¸¦ ³ªÅ¸³À´Ï´Ù. DecimalFormat
´Â ±× ÀÚü¸¦ À§Çؼ(¶§¹®¿¡), ±× ·ÎÄÉÀÏ µ¥ÀÌÅͷκÎÅÍ DecimalFormatSymbols
ÀÇ ÀνºÅϽº¸¦ »ý¼ºÇÕ´Ï´Ù. ÀÌ·¯ÇÑ ±âÈ£ÀÇ ¾î¶² °ÍÀÎÁö¸¦ º¯°æÇÒ Çʿ䰡 ÀÖ´Â °æ¿ì´Â DecimalFormat
·ÎºÎÅÍ DecimalFormatSymbols
¿ÀºêÁ§Æ®¸¦ ÃëµæÇØ, ¼öÁ¤ÇÒ ¼ö°¡ ÀÖ½À´Ï´Ù.
Locale
,
DecimalFormat
,
Á÷·ÄÈ µÈ Çü½Ä »ý¼ºÀÚÀÇ °³¿ä | |
DecimalFormatSymbols ()
µðÆúÆ® ·ÎÄÉÀÏ¿¡ ´ëÇØ¼ DecimalFormatSymbols ¿ÀºêÁ§Æ®¸¦ »ý¼ºÇÕ´Ï´Ù. |
|
DecimalFormatSymbols (Locale locale)
ÁöÁ¤µÈ ·ÎÄÉÀÏ¿¡ ´ëÇØ¼ DecimalFormatSymbols ¿ÀºêÁ§Æ®¸¦ »ý¼ºÇÕ´Ï´Ù. |
¸Þ¼ÒµåÀÇ °³¿ä | |
Object |
clone ()
Ç¥ÁØ ¿À¹ö¶óÀ̵å(override)ÀÔ´Ï´Ù. |
boolean |
equals (Object obj)
equals ¸¦ ¿À¹ö¶óÀ̵å(override) ÇÕ´Ï´Ù. |
Currency |
getCurrency ()
DecimalFormatSymbols °¡ °¡¸®Å°´Â Åëȸ¦ ÃëµæÇÕ´Ï´Ù. |
String |
getCurrencySymbol ()
µðÆúÆ® ·ÎÄÉÀÏ·Î, DecimalFormatSymbols ÀÇ ÅëÈ¿¡ ´ëÇÑ ÅëÈ ±âÈ£¸¦ µ¹·ÁÁÝ´Ï´Ù. |
char |
getDecimalSeparator ()
¼Ò¼öÁ¡¿¡ »ç¿ëÇϴ ij¸¯Å͸¦ ÃëµæÇÕ´Ï´Ù. |
char |
getDigit ()
ÆÐÅÏÀ¸·Î ¼ýÀÚ¿¡ »ç¿ëÇϴ ij¸¯Å͸¦ ÃëµæÇÕ´Ï´Ù. |
char |
getGroupingSeparator ()
1000 ÀÇ ´Ü¶ô ij¸¯ÅÍ¿¡ »ç¿ëÇϴ ij¸¯Å͸¦ ÃëµæÇÕ´Ï´Ù. |
String |
getInfinity ()
¹«ÇÑ´ëÀÇ Ç¥½Ã¿¡ »ç¿ëÇϴ ij¸¯ÅÍ ¶óÀÎÀ» ÃëµæÇÕ´Ï´Ù. |
String |
getInternationalCurrencySymbol ()
DecimalFormatSymbols °¡ °¡¸®Å°´Â ÅëÈÀÇ ISO 4217 ÅëÈ Äڵ带 µ¹·ÁÁÝ´Ï´Ù. |
char |
getMinusSign ()
ºÎºÎÈ£ÀÇ Ç¥½Ã¿¡ »ç¿ëÇϴ ij¸¯Å͸¦ ÃëµæÇÕ´Ï´Ù. |
char |
getMonetaryDecimalSeparator ()
ÅëÈÀÚ¸®¼ö ´Ü¶ô ij¸¯Å͸¦ µ¹·ÁÁÝ´Ï´Ù. |
String |
getNaN ()
¡¸ºñ¼ö¡¹ÀÇ Ç¥½Ã¿¡ »ç¿ëÇϴ ij¸¯ÅÍ ¶óÀÎÀ» ÃëµæÇÕ´Ï´Ù. |
char |
getPatternSeparator ()
ÆÐÅÏ¿¡ ´ëÇØ Á¤ÀÇ ¼ºê ÆÐÅϰú ºÎÀÇ ¼ºê ÆÐÅÏÀ» ´Ü¶ôÁþ±â À§Çؼ(¶§¹®¿¡) »ç¿ëÇϴ ij¸¯Å͸¦ ÃëµæÇÕ´Ï´Ù. |
char |
getPercent ()
ÆÛ¼¾Æ® ºÎÈ£¿¡ »ç¿ëÇϴ ij¸¯Å͸¦ ÃëµæÇÕ´Ï´Ù. |
char |
getPerMill ()
¹Ð ÆÛ¼¾Æ® ºÎÈ£¿¡ »ç¿ëÇϴ ij¸¯Å͸¦ ÃëµæÇÕ´Ï´Ù. |
char |
getZeroDigit ()
Á¦·Î¿¡ »ç¿ëÇϴ ij¸¯Å͸¦ ÃëµæÇÕ´Ï´Ù. |
int |
hashCode ()
hashCode ¸¦ ¿À¹ö¶óÀ̵å(override) ÇÕ´Ï´Ù. |
void |
setCurrency (Currency currency)
DecimalFormatSymbols °¡ °¡¸®Å°´Â Åëȸ¦ ¼³Á¤ÇÕ´Ï´Ù. |
void |
setCurrencySymbol (String currency)
µðÆúÆ® ·ÎÄÉÀÏ·Î, DecimalFormatSymbols ÀÇ ÅëÈ¿¡ ´ëÇÑ ÅëÈ ±âÈ£¸¦ ¼³Á¤ÇÕ´Ï´Ù. |
void |
setDecimalSeparator (char decimalSeparator)
¼Ò¼öÁ¡¿¡ »ç¿ëÇϴ ij¸¯Å͸¦ ¼³Á¤ÇÕ´Ï´Ù. |
void |
setDigit (char digit)
ÆÐÅÏÀ¸·Î ¼ýÀÚ¿¡ »ç¿ëÇϴ ij¸¯Å͸¦ ¼³Á¤ÇÕ´Ï´Ù. |
void |
setGroupingSeparator (char groupingSeparator)
1000 ÀÇ ´Ü¶ô ij¸¯ÅÍ¿¡ »ç¿ëÇϴ ij¸¯Å͸¦ ¼³Á¤ÇÕ´Ï´Ù. |
void |
setInfinity (String infinity)
¹«ÇÑ´ëÀÇ Ç¥½Ã¿¡ »ç¿ëÇϴ ij¸¯ÅÍ ¶óÀÎÀ» ¼³Á¤ÇÕ´Ï´Ù. |
void |
setInternationalCurrencySymbol (String currencyCode)
DecimalFormatSymbols °¡ °¡¸®Å°´Â ÅëÈÀÇ ISO 4217 ÅëÈ Äڵ带 ¼³Á¤ÇÕ´Ï´Ù. |
void |
setMinusSign (char minusSign)
ºÎºÎÈ£ÀÇ Ç¥½Ã¿¡ »ç¿ëÇϴ ij¸¯Å͸¦ ¼³Á¤ÇÕ´Ï´Ù. |
void |
setMonetaryDecimalSeparator (char sep)
ÅëÈÀÚ¸®¼ö ´Ü¶ô ij¸¯Å͸¦ ¼³Á¤ÇÕ´Ï´Ù. |
void |
setNaN (String NaN)
¡¸ºñ¼ö¡¹ÀÇ Ç¥½Ã¿¡ »ç¿ëÇϴ ij¸¯ÅÍ ¶óÀÎÀ» ¼³Á¤ÇÕ´Ï´Ù. |
void |
setPatternSeparator (char patternSeparator)
ÆÐÅÏ¿¡ ´ëÇØ Á¤ÀÇ ¼ºê ÆÐÅϰú ºÎÀÇ ¼ºê ÆÐÅÏÀ» ´Ü¶ôÁþ±â À§Çؼ(¶§¹®¿¡) »ç¿ëÇϴ ij¸¯Å͸¦ ¼³Á¤ÇÕ´Ï´Ù. |
void |
setPercent (char percent)
ÆÛ¼¾Æ® ºÎÈ£¿¡ »ç¿ëÇϴ ij¸¯Å͸¦ ¼³Á¤ÇÕ´Ï´Ù. |
void |
setPerMill (char perMill)
¹Ð ÆÛ¼¾Æ® ºÎÈ£¿¡ »ç¿ëÇϴ ij¸¯Å͸¦ ¼³Á¤ÇÕ´Ï´Ù. |
void |
setZeroDigit (char zeroDigit)
Á¦·Î¿¡ »ç¿ëÇϴ ij¸¯Å͸¦ ¼³Á¤ÇÕ´Ï´Ù. |
Ŭ·¡½º java.lang. Object ¿¡¼ »ó¼Ó¹ÞÀº ¸Þ¼Òµå |
finalize , getClass , notify , notifyAll , toString , wait , wait , wait |
»ý¼ºÀÚÀÇ »ó¼¼ |
public DecimalFormatSymbols()
public DecimalFormatSymbols(Locale locale)
NullPointerException
- locale
°¡ null ÀÇ °æ¿ì¸Þ¼ÒµåÀÇ »ó¼¼ |
public char getZeroDigit()
public void setZeroDigit(char zeroDigit)
public char getGroupingSeparator()
public void setGroupingSeparator(char groupingSeparator)
public char getDecimalSeparator()
public void setDecimalSeparator(char decimalSeparator)
public char getPerMill()
public void setPerMill(char perMill)
public char getPercent()
public void setPercent(char percent)
public char getDigit()
public void setDigit(char digit)
public char getPatternSeparator()
public void setPatternSeparator(char patternSeparator)
public String getInfinity()
public void setInfinity(String infinity)
public String getNaN()
public void setNaN(String NaN)
public char getMinusSign()
public void setMinusSign(char minusSign)
public String getCurrencySymbol()
public void setCurrencySymbol(String currency)
public String getInternationalCurrencySymbol()
public void setInternationalCurrencySymbol(String currencyCode)
Currency.getInstance
·Î Á¤ÀǵȴÙ)´Â ´ëÀÀÇÏ´Â Currency ÀνºÅϽº¿¡ ´ëÇÑ ÅëÈ ¼Ó¼º°ú DecimalFormatSymbols ÀÇ ·ÎÄÉÀÏ¿¡¼ÀÇ ÅëÈ ±âÈ£¿¡ ´ëÇÑ ÅëÈ ±âÈ£ ¼Ó¼ºµµ ¼³Á¤ÇÕ´Ï´Ù. ÅëÈ Äڵ尡 ¹«È¿ÀÇ °æ¿ì´Â ÅëÈ ¼Ó¼ºÀº null ·Î ¼³Á¤µÇ¾î ÅëÈ ±âÈ£ ¼Ó¼ºÀº º¯°æµÇÁö ¾Ê½À´Ï´Ù.
setCurrency(java.util.Currency)
,
setCurrencySymbol(java.lang.String)
public Currency getCurrency()
public void setCurrency(Currency currency)
currency
- »ç¿ëÇÏ´Â »õ·Î¿î ÅëÈ
NullPointerException
- currency
°¡ null ÀÇ °æ¿ìsetCurrencySymbol(java.lang.String)
,
setInternationalCurrencySymbol(java.lang.String)
public char getMonetaryDecimalSeparator()
public void setMonetaryDecimalSeparator(char sep)
public Object clone()
Object
³»ÀÇ clone
Cloneable
public boolean equals(Object obj)
Object
³»ÀÇ equals
obj
- ºñ±³ ´ë»óÀÇ ÂüÁ¶ ¿ÀºêÁ§Æ®
true
, ±×·¸Áö ¾ÊÀº °æ¿ì´Â false
Object.hashCode()
,
Hashtable
public int hashCode()
Object
³»ÀÇ hashCode
Object.equals(java.lang.Object)
,
Hashtable
|
JavaTM 2 Platform Std. Ed. v1. 4.0 |
||||||||||
ÀüÀÇ Å¬·¡½º ´ÙÀ½ÀÇ Å¬·¡½º | ÇÁ·¹ÀÓ ÀÖ¾î ÇÁ·¹ÀÓ ¾øÀ½ | ||||||||||
°³¿ä: »óÀÚ | Çʵå | constructor | ¸Þ¼Òµå | »ó¼¼: Çʵå | constructor | ¸Þ¼Òµå |
Java, Java 2 D, ¹× JDBC ´Â ¹Ì±¹ ¹× ±× ¿ÜÀÇ ³ª¶ó¿¡ ÀÖ¾î¼ÀÇ ¹Ì±¹ Sun Microsystems, Inc. ÀÇ »óÇ¥ ȤÀº µî·Ï»óÇ¥ÀÔ´Ï´Ù.
Copyright 1993-2002 Sun Microsystems, Inc. 901 San Antonio Road
Palo Alto, California, 94303, U.S.A. All Rights Reserved.